Web18 de dez. de 2024 · Tyramine (TIE-ruh-meen) is an amino acid that helps regulate blood pressure. It occurs naturally in the body, and it's found in certain foods. Medications called monoamine oxidase inhibitors (MAOIs) block monoamine oxidase, which is an enzyme that breaks down excess tyramine in the body. Blocking this enzyme helps relieve depression. Web28 de ago. de 2013 · Processed red meat was defined at any meat preserved by smoking, curing, salting, or chemical preservatives such as nitrates. The results have shown that there was not a significant risk in cardiovascular complications and diabetes associated with unprocessed meat.
